rong_modules
Feature-gated module bundle for RongJS.
This crate collects the published Rong modules behind one dependency so embedders can enable a curated module set with Cargo features instead of wiring each module crate individually.
Compile-time and per-context selection
Cargo features define the maximum module set available in the binary. Module
features include their runtime dependencies, so enabling http, for example,
also compiles its abort, exception, buffer, URL, and stream support.
At runtime, init installs an explicit module set and its dependency closure:
init?;
Use init_all only when the context should receive every compiled module:
init_all?;
Resolution happens before the context is modified. An unknown name or a module
not compiled into the binary returns E_INVALID_ARG; it never leaves a
partially initialized subset behind. Repeated calls initialize only modules not
already installed through this registry in the same context.
Registry inspection APIs:
compiled_modules()returns the static module descriptors.compiled_module_names()iterates the compiled module names.is_compiled(name)checks build-time availability.resolve_modules(names)validates a request and returns its dependency closure.init(ctx, names)installs an explicit dependency-closed module set.init_all(ctx)explicitly installs every compiled module.initialized_module_names(ctx)andis_initialized(ctx, name)inspect per-context registry state.
Dependencies are part of the effective API grant. Module selection controls what this registry installs; it does not track direct calls to individual module crates or host-injected objects.
